Obverse description The national arms of Singapore rendered in the centre of the fan-shaped field, flanked by the country name inscribed in four official languages: English (SINGAPORE), Malay (SINGAPURA), Tamil (சிங்கப்பூர்), and Chinese (新加坡), arranged around the emblem. The year of issue 2015 appears below the arms. The overall design is contained within the distinctive interlocking puzzle-piece annular sector format.

Additional information

Singapore's Lunar Series coins are issued by the Monetary Authority of Singapore primarily for the collector market, with mintages tightly controlled and official figures published at issue. The 2015 Goat falls in the third cycle of Singapore's lunar coinage program, which the MAS has produced consistently since the 1980s — making it one of the longer-running national lunar series in Southeast Asia.
